The invention relates to the technical field of constructional engineering construction, in particular to a PC component turnover machine which comprises a driving assembly, two gear rings and at least two mold tables, the driving assembly is in transmission connection with the gear rings and used for driving the gear rings to rotate, a machine body is arranged between the two gear rings, and the gear rings can drive the machine body to rotate together; the machine body is provided with mold table supports which are oppositely arranged and can stretch out and draw back in the radial direction of the machine body. The side, close to the axis of the machine body, of the mold table support is provided with mold table walking wheels, the mold table walking wheels make contact with the mold tables, and the mold table walking wheels are used for guiding at least one mold table to move in the axial direction of the machine body. According to the PC component overturning machine, the driving assembly is in transmission connection with the gear ring, the gear ring drives the whole machine body to rotate, and in-situ overturning of the PC component can be achieved. And compared with a traditional method of lifting the die table and then overturning, the operation is simpler and more convenient, the overturning time is saved, and the production efficiency is improved.
